Output 21c441afa008424df5112d83809afb6407782f653c252631972b79ffd0d27e1e:19

value
89206
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ef66fa47e651918c587f67ef21e8b245312c5bc26a9d5b59514f76e57474fac
address
bc1p3mmxlfr7v5v333v87el0y85ty3f393duy65atdv4znmku468f7kq38l24a
transaction
21c441afa008424df5112d83809afb6407782f653c252631972b79ffd0d27e1e
spent
true